SPECIFICATIONS
body_length0.200 INCHES MAXIMUM IN
rating_methodELECTRICAL SINGLE COMPONENT SINGLE WINDING
coil_form_typeHOLLOW SINGLE COMPONENT
inclosure_typeOPEN
mounting_methodTERMINAL SINGLE GROUP
core_constructionS0LID SINGLE COMPONENT
inductance_rating40.00 MICROHENRIES NOMINAL SINGLE COMPONENT SINGLE WINDING
body_outside_diameter0.375 INCHES MAXIMUM IN
reliability_indicatorNOT ESTABLISHED
winding_operating_current0.1 AMPERES DC MAXIMUM SINGLE COMPONENT SINGLE WINDING
terminal_type_and_quantity2 WIRE LEAD
dc_resistance_rating_in_ohms0.120 SINGLE COMPONENT SINGLE WINDING
